What to look for in a second-hand scooter

When buying a second hand mobility scooter, it is crucial to be aware of the potential problems. This is especially true when you purchase a second-hand mobility scooter from an individual seller via Ebay or Gumtree. This type of purchase does not usually come with a warranty so you are basically purchasing "as seen".

It is important to ensure the battery is in good condition and ask what time it has been regularly used. Request the seller to plug in the car and check if the battery light indicates a full or near-full charge. Other things to take into consideration are the tyres as well as the seat. If the tyres appear flat and lack tread, you might have to replace them. Make sure the seat fits well and is comfortable.

The age of the scooter is another thing to be considered. The manufacturer is unlikely to fix a scooter that is older than 10 years. It is not always true but it's worth a check with the retailer to be sure.

Ask the seller for any maintenance records. This will help you figure out if the vehicle has had any repairs or replacements performed to it in the past. It can also be used to determine how much wear and tears it has been subjected to. Some models have an rating that identifies the weight capacity for a particular model.

Make sure you check the tyres

The wheels are an important component of a mobility scooter. The wheels determine how the mobility scooter operates and they can make a big difference in your comfort on your journeys. Always check the tyres and look for obvious damage or dents. If you're not sure what to do, ask the seller or visit your local dealer and talk to a professional.

There are two primary types of scooter tires: pneumatic or solid. Pneumatic tires are filled with air and are more durable than solid tires. They need to be inflated regularly to prevent them from getting flat. If you're going to be driving your scooter on rough terrains in which you may encounter broken glass or other obstacles then a solid tire may be the best choice for you.

Check the wheels

Mobility scooters, similar to cars, can be extremely expensive. While it could be tempting to purchase a secondhand model for yourself or a loved one, it is essential to research before making a final choice. You must consider your individual needs, including the location where you will use the scooter and the size it should be.

Selecting the right scooter for your lifestyle can mean the difference between an enjoyable experience and an expensive nightmare. For instance, if intend to use your scooter to shop and travelling between buildings in your neighborhood and you are looking for a smaller model, a scooter that can be dismantled might be the best option. If you intend to travel for long distances on outdoor pathways, then you'll require a scooter that is larger and able to cope with rough terrain.

Make sure to check the condition of wheels, and the axles when purchasing a used scooter. You should also learn about the history of the scooter. Ask the seller if they know why they're selling it, and if they have maintenance records. These will provide you with a better understanding of the history behind the scooter and will allow you to determine whether it's suitable for your needs.
